概括
布劳综合征 (BS) 是一种罕见的遗传免疫疾病,往往没有被诊断出来. 这份病例报告详细介绍了一名被诊断患有BS的54岁男子,强调了为准确诊断和管理提高临床意识的必要性.

背景情况:
- 布劳综合征 (BS) 是一种罕见的自身炎症性疾病,通常在儿童时期出现.
- 由于BS的罕见性和表现多样化,BS的诊断经常被推迟或错过.
- 缺乏布劳综合征的确立的临床管理指南.

Pleiotropy is the phenomenon in which a single gene impacts multiple, seemingly unrelated phenotypic traits. For example, defects in the SOX10 gene cause Waardenburg Syndrome Type 4, or WS4, which can cause defects in pigmentation, hearing impairments, and an absence of intestinal contractions necessary for elimination. The Notch signaling pathway is a major intracellular signaling pathway that is highly conserved over a broad spectrum of metazoan species. It stands unique from other intracellular signaling mechanisms in animals because notch protein itself acts as the receptor as well as the primary signaling molecule.

Tumor suppressor genes are normal genes that can slow down cell division, repair DNA mistakes, or program the cells for apoptosis in case of irreparable damage. Hence, they play an essential role in preventing the proliferation of damaged cells.
